About the Institution

The University of Leicester is a UK public university based in Leicester, with a campus on University Road (LE1 7RH).It was founded in 1921 as a living war memorial.

It is research-intensive, with multiple research themes and institutes across areas such as health, environment, culture, and space/AI.

The university has received a Gold rating in the Teaching Excellence Framework (TEF) 2023, indicating strong student experience and outcome.
